Output 05f0e360730ddf04a61d3e3f24420441fa83e519d7d50982077d8a20df96d54c:3

value
28505301
script pubkey
OP_0 OP_PUSHBYTES_20 71c69c2ac4f28aa7469688f34c720490fb90078b
address
bc1qw8rfc2ky7292w35k3re5cusyjraeqputw9vleq
transaction
05f0e360730ddf04a61d3e3f24420441fa83e519d7d50982077d8a20df96d54c
confirmations
17
spent
true